Hot Mess House - Season 1

Season 1
Episodes

Hide the Clutter
Stephanie and Travis hide their mess, which translates to stuffed cabinets and closets piled high. Then, Brandi and Tim have so much stuff, they don't know how to create order. Cas helps each find their organizing style and create space for new memories.

Basement and Playroom Hot Mess
Jaeda's house lacks storage, so the basement is her dumping ground. Jason and Kelly's playroom is overflowing with toys, but Kelly struggles with their sentimental value. Organization expert Cas Aarssen helps both families get their spaces back on track.

Small Space, Big Mess
A bedroom in Rachel and Ben's apartment doubles as a closet and home office with barely any space to move. Kendra and Brandon are raising young kids while working from home, so Cas guides each family through creating spaces that work for their lifestyle.

Hot Mess to Less Stress
A military family moves so frequently that they got into the habit of never fully unpacking and re-buying items they couldn't find. As a result, they amassed a lot of belongings, so Cas steps in to help them work through the clutter and unpack for good.

NCIS
NCIS (Naval Criminal Investigative Service) is more than just an action drama. With liberal doses of humor, it's a show that focuses on the sometimes complex and always amusing dynamics of a team forced to work together in high-stress situations. Leroy Jethro Gibbs, a former Marine gunnery sergeant, whose skills as an investigator are unmatched, leads this troupe of colorful personalities. Rounding out the team are Anthony DiNozzo, an ex-homicide detective whose instincts in the field are unparalleled and whose quick wit and humorous take on life make him a team favorite; the youthful and energetic forensic specialist Abby Sciuto, a talented scientist whose sharp mind matches her Goth style and eclectic tastes; Caitlin Todd, an ex-Secret Service Agent; and Timothy McGee, an MIT graduate whose brilliance with computers far overshadows his insecurities in the field; Assisting the team is medical examiner Dr. Donald "Ducky" Mallard, who knows it all because he's seen it all, and he's not afraid to let you know. From murder and espionage to terrorism and stolen submarines, these special agents travel the globe to investigate all crimes with Navy or Marine Corps ties.

Dune: Prophecy
From the expansive universe of Dune, 10,000 years before the ascension of Paul Atreides, Dune: Prophecy follows two Harkonnen sisters as they combat forces that threaten the future of humankind and establish the fabled sect that will become known as the Bene Gesserit.

The Ark
The Ark takes place 100 years in the future when planetary colonization missions have begun as a necessity to help secure the survival of the human race. The first of these missions on a spacecraft known as Ark One encounters a catastrophic event causing massive destruction and loss of life. With more than a year left to go before reaching their target planet, a lack of life-sustaining supplies and loss of leadership, the remaining crew must become the best versions of themselves to stay on course and survive.

Tulsa King
Tulsa King follows New York mafia capo Dwight "The General" Manfredi, just after he is released from prison after 25 years and unceremoniously exiled by his boss to set up shop in Tulsa, Oklahoma. Realizing that his mob family may not have his best interests in mind, Dwight slowly builds a "crew" from a group of unlikely characters, to help him establish a new criminal empire in a place that, to him, might as well be another planet.
